share affinity

Frequency: 7.211.5 per million words

Indicates a mutual connection or similarity between two or more parties.

Examples (10)

  • It's important that you share an affinity with your husband.
  • The most successful teams often share a strong affinity for their collective goals.
  • Both composers share a noticeable affinity in their use of harmonic dissonance.
  • As children, my brother and I shared a deep affinity for building model airplanes.
  • These two chemical compounds share an affinity for the same receptor protein.
  • If the two leaders share a genuine affinity, negotiations are more likely to succeed.
  • Do you think people from different cultures can share a natural affinity?
  • Sharing an affinity for classic literature is what first brought them together.
  • The two philosophical schools share an affinity in their approach to ethics.
  • Although they are business partners, they don't seem to share any personal affinity.
